Updating progress in sarcoma therapy with mTOR inhibitors.
1Department of Medical Oncology, Centre Léon Bérard, Lyon, France. BLAY@lyon.fnclcc.fr
The mammalian target of rapamycin (mTOR) pathway is a key target for treating difficult sarcomas. Inhibitors of this pathway show promise for improving outcomes in patients with poor-prognosis sarcoma.

Background:
- Sarcomas are a heterogeneous group of challenging-to-treat connective tissue neoplasms.
- The mammalian target of rapamycin (mTOR) pathway is recognized as a significant therapeutic target in various sarcoma types.
Purpose of the Study:
- To review the role of the mTOR pathway in sarcoma development and progression.
- To update clinical data on available mTOR inhibitors for sarcoma treatment.
Main Methods:
- Literature search using PubMed and EMBASE databases.
- Selection of reference sources based on specific subtopics.
Main Results:
- The mTOR pathway regulates cell growth and proliferation and is often hyperactivated in human tumors.
- Dysregulation of the phosphatidylinositol-3' kinase (PI3K)-Akt signaling pathway is linked to diverse sarcoma subtypes.
- mTOR inhibitors (rapamycin, sirolimus, temsirolimus, everolimus, ridaforolimus) are being investigated for sarcoma treatment with variable success.
- The PI3K-Akt-mTOR pathway's involvement in resistance to antineoplastic therapies suggests mTOR inhibitors could re-sensitize resistant tumors.
Conclusions:
- The PI3K-Akt-mTOR pathway presents a promising therapeutic target for numerous solid malignancies.
- Blocking the PI3K-Akt-mTOR pathway offers a potential strategy to enhance outcomes for patients with poor-prognosis sarcoma.
